Free Bets Casino Offers: The Hidden Gems in the Terms
Now, let us talk about the fine print. I know, boring. But this is where you find the real gems. When you see a promotion for a free bets casino, do not just look at the headline number. Look at the wagering requirements. A common trap is a 40x wagering requirement on the bonus amount. That means if you get a £10 free bet, you need to wager £400 before you can withdraw any winnings.
But some casinos are much friendlier. I saw an offer at Casumo recently: “Deposit £20, get 50 free spins on Starburst. Winnings are credited as cash with no wagering.” That is a rare find. Another one from LeoVegas in June 2026: “First deposit bonus of 100% up to £50 plus 20 free spins. Wagering is 35x on the bonus amount within 72 hours. Max cashout from free spins is £100.” Those numbers are specific and realistic.
Here is a quick list of things I always check before claiming a free bets casino offer:
- Wagering requirements: Anything above 40x is a pass for me.
- Game contributions: Slots usually count 100%, but table games might only count 10% or 20%.
- Time limit: Most offers expire within 7 to 30 days. Some are as short as 72 hours for the free spins.
- Max bet limit: Many bonuses restrict your max bet to £5 or £10 while wagering.
- Payment method eligibility: Neteller and Skrill deposits often do not count for the bonus.
I learned the hard way about the max bet limit. I was playing at a free bets casino, trying to clear a 35x wagering requirement, and I placed a £15 bet. The system flagged it, and I lost the entire bonus. So now I always stick to small bets, £2 or £3, to be safe. It takes longer, but you actually get to keep the winnings.
